MPH

MPH is becoming a staple in the new wave of UK Garage, strapping together monumental releases for some of the scene's most important imprints as well as forming a strong catalogue of independent singles. From smooth garage creations with DJ EZ's label Nuvolve and Kiwi Rekords, to raucous bassline bangers for the likes of Night Bass, Spinnin Records and Crucast; it’s difficult to find a platform that MPH is yet to encounter. Off the back of his recent festival shows, including Glastonbury, Boomtown and countless others, heading straight into his first headline UK Tour in October (2022), the sky really is the limit for this young producer. With bundles of support from the likes of Skream, Disclosure, Floating Points and Chris Lorenzo, there’s a certain excitement in the scene around the name MPH.
